ES FiberVisions is a venture of FiberVisions, L.L.C., a whollyowned subsidiary of Hercules Incorporated, and ChissoCorporation to develop and market bicomponent fibers foruse in hygienic and other applications on a worldwide basis,excluding Japan. FiberVisions and Chisso incorporates all oftheir bicomponent fiber operations and activities into the jointventure.

Chisso Corporation produces a comprehensive range of basicchemicals, plastics, fibers and other products for leadingindustries in Japan and abroad. Chisso continues to enhancethe reputation for technological excellence by pioneeringdevelopment in bicomponent fibers, and liquid crystal technol-ogies widely employed in advanced electronics fields. Chissohas headquarters in Tokyo, Japan, and manufacturing facilitiesin Moriyama, Shiga, Prefecture, and Guangzhou, China.

FiberVisions is the world’s largest producer of polypropylenestaple fiber, serving major markets for disposable diapersand other hygienic products; it also produces textile fiberfor automotive, decorative and industrial applications.FiberVisions has headquarters in Wilmington, Delaware, andmanufacturing facilities in Athens and Covington, Georgia;Suzhou, China, and Varde, Denmark.

Bicomponent fibers from ES FiberVisions are very advancedmultifunctional fibers. Manufactured from two different poly-mers, customers have the opportunity of using the polymersfor different purposes.

In general, bicomponent fibers are developed for carded,thermal-bonded systems and airlaid and wetlaid systems.

ES FiberVisions has developed bicomponent fibers that areexcellent at providing maximum strength and dust reductionin airlaid products made of fluff pulp. These fibers also providegood wet strength and processing on airlaid equipment.By changing the sheath / core ratio, type of fiber, and blendlevels, nonwovens with diversified textures can be produced.

Our bicomponent fibers are used for reinforcing paper andfor superior wetlaid nonwovens. To match the requirements ofgood dispersability in the process and enhanced performancein the finished product, we tailor a fiber solution based onfiber denier, cut length, crimp level and wettability.The bicomponent fibers create a strong network throughoutthe product and improve the wet strength and integrity of theproduct. They may also be used to provide heat sealabilityand other properties.

One of the most common methods used in manufacturing thenonwoven fabrics with bicomponent fibers involves thermalbonding of the carded webs by such processes as through-airbonding, calender bonding (flat roll & embossed roll), etc. Thethrough-air bonding is suitable for producing a bulky nonwovenfabric, multilayered products, and composites.
